Scallops Alfredo

Ingredients
- 1/2 pound sea scallops
- 1/2 pound sliced fresh mushrooms
- 1/2 cup chopped green onions
- 1 tablespoon butter
- 1 jar (15 ounces) Alfredo sauce with mushrooms
- Hot cooked angel hair pasta
Directions
- In a large skillet, saute the scallops, mushrooms and onions in butter for 4-6 minutes or until scallops are firm and opaque. Stir in Alfredo sauce. Cover and cook for 2-3 minutes or until heated through. Serve with pasta.
